This page explains how users of WordPulse: Live Word Battles (developed by Coutts Consulting, LLC) can request deletion of their account and associated data.
To request deletion of your account and data, follow these steps:
Note: Account deletion cannot be undone. Once your account is deleted, you will lose access to all your game history, statistics, and progress. In any games you shared with other players, you will appear to them as "Deleted user".

We do not control how long our third-party analytics and crash-reporting providers retain their data.
When you delete your account, your account and the personal data associated with it are removed from our active database, and your login is revoked. Backups, logs, and data held by our analytics and crash-reporting providers may persist for a limited period before they expire or are overwritten.
The deletion is permanent and cannot be undone.
